How Telecom Giants Are Leveraging Generative AI for Personalized Marketing

The Role of Generative AI in Telecommunications

In an increasingly competitive telecommunications landscape, companies are seeking innovative ways to enhance customer engagement and drive sales. Generative AI has emerged as a powerful tool that enables telecom giants to create personalized marketing strategies that resonate with individual consumers. By leveraging AI-driven insights, these companies can tailor their offerings to meet the unique preferences and behaviors of their customers.

Understanding Generative AI

Generative AI refers to algorithms that can generate new content based on existing data. This technology can analyze vast amounts of information, identify patterns, and produce personalized marketing materials, from targeted advertisements to customized service packages. For telecommunications companies, this means the ability to deliver relevant content at the right time, ultimately enhancing customer satisfaction and loyalty.

Key Applications of Generative AI in Telecom Marketing

Telecom giants are implementing generative AI in various ways to improve their marketing efforts. Here are some notable applications:

1. Personalized Content Creation

Generative AI tools can create tailored marketing content that speaks directly to the interests of individual customers. For instance, tools like Copy.ai and Jasper can generate personalized email campaigns, social media posts, and advertisements based on customer data and preferences. This level of customization helps to enhance engagement and conversion rates.

2. Predictive Analytics

Telecom companies are using generative AI for predictive analytics to forecast customer behavior. Platforms like Salesforce Einstein utilize AI to analyze customer interactions and predict future needs. By understanding when customers are likely to upgrade their plans or switch providers, companies can proactively offer personalized promotions that encourage retention.

3. Chatbots and Virtual Assistants

Generative AI-powered chatbots, such as those developed by Zendesk and Drift, provide personalized customer service experiences. These chatbots can engage with customers in real-time, addressing inquiries and offering tailored solutions based on past interactions. This not only improves customer satisfaction but also frees up human agents to focus on more complex issues.

Challenges and Considerations

While the potential of generative AI in telecommunications marketing is vast, companies must navigate several challenges. Data privacy is a significant concern, as telecom companies handle sensitive customer information. Ensuring compliance with regulations such as GDPR is crucial. Additionally, companies must invest in the right technology and talent to effectively implement AI solutions.
